Bus drivers in Baku will be taken under special control

Baku. 1 October. REPORT.AZ/ Baku proposed the introduction of a special GPS system to ensure safety of public transport, improve the culture of driving and drivers' responsibility.
Report was told by the Head of the Public Relations at Intelligent Transport Management Center (TSIUT), Shafa Mehmangyzy.
According to her, GPS provides control over important issues such as determining the location of the bus, the speed of the bus, running a red and green lights, opening the door while driving, etc.
"Now we are working on this proposal. The system will allow to control drivers during the day, so that by the end of the month we will be able to determine which of them need to be replaced", said S. Mehmangyzy.
